Output 91d4a03657f84c2999a08d858643039815db5157f6534f5001ef3939ca1b1109:7

value
212195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9e91b87d785bd59ef3712f8d6cbbf6e87b154fc OP_EQUAL
address
3P1pcqT8ypJKRuqVkCSePdDJmhrXaC67VT
transaction
91d4a03657f84c2999a08d858643039815db5157f6534f5001ef3939ca1b1109
confirmations
177752
spent
true